This Banner is For Sale !!
Get your ad here for a week in 20$ only and get upto 15k traffic Daily!!!

How to Install KVM on Ubuntu? A Complete Guide


Within the dynamic world of IT infrastructure, virtualization has develop into a cornerstone for environment friendly useful resource utilization and scalability. Kernel-based Digital Machine (KVM) is a sturdy open-source virtualization answer for Linux. This text will information you thru the set up technique of KVM on Ubuntu, exploring its definition, advantages, and important issues.



What’s KVM:

Kernel-based Digital Machine (KVM) is a Linux kernel module that transforms the host working system right into a hypervisor. It permits the creation and administration of digital machines (VMs) by leveraging {hardware} virtualization extensions equivalent to Intel VT or AMD-V. KVM is built-in into the Linux kernel, offering a light-weight and high-performance virtualization answer.



Advantages of KVM:



{Hardware} Virtualization:

KVM harnesses {hardware} virtualization extensions, permitting VMs to straight entry bodily {hardware} sources. This leads to enhanced efficiency and effectivity.



Linux Kernel Integration:

Being part of the Linux kernel, KVM advantages from seamless integration with the host system, guaranteeing stability and compatibility.



Scalability:

KVM helps the creation of a number of VMs on a single host, making it appropriate for each small-scale and large-scale virtualization environments.



Open Supply and Price-Efficient:

KVM is open-source software program, eliminating licensing prices. This makes it a gorgeous alternative for organizations aiming to optimize prices whereas sustaining highly effective virtualization capabilities.

Need assistance concerning Server Setup or Administration? Think about contacting Server Help Specialists.



Tips on how to Set up KVM on Ubuntu:

Observe these steps to put in KVM on Ubuntu:



Test {Hardware} Virtualization Help:

Earlier than putting in KVM, be sure that your CPU helps {hardware} virtualization. You’ll be able to verify this utilizing the next command:

egrep -c '(vmx|svm)' /proc/cpuinfo

If the output is larger than 0, your CPU helps virtualization.



Set up KVM and Associated Packages:

Open a terminal and use the next command to put in KVM and associated packages:

sudo apt replace
sudo apt set up qemu-kvm libvirt-daemon-system libvirt-clients bridge-utils virtinst



Allow and Begin libvirtd Service:

Begin and allow the libvirtd service:

sudo systemctl allow libvirtd
sudo systemctl begin libvirtd



Add Person to libvirt Group:

Add your consumer to the libvirt group to handle virtualization with out root privileges:

sudo adduser $USER libvirt
sudo adduser $USER libvirt-qemu



Restart the System:

Restart your system to use the modifications:

sudo reboot



Confirm Set up:

After rebooting, use the next command to confirm the set up:

virsh listing --all

This command ought to present no errors and an empty listing of digital machines.



Issues to Maintain in Thoughts:



{Hardware} Necessities:

Be sure that your {hardware} meets the virtualization necessities, together with CPU help for {hardware} virtualization extensions.



Networking Concerns:

Be conscious of networking configurations, particularly when you plan to arrange digital machines with particular community necessities.



Safety Measures:

Implement safety greatest practices, equivalent to proscribing entry to virtualization providers and repeatedly updating software program.



Backup Methods:

Set up a sturdy backup technique for important VMs to forestall information loss within the occasion of {hardware} or software program failures.



Fast Tip:

For complete server help, together with server setup, software program set up, server administration, and webhosting management panel administration, think about participating the experience of Server Support Experts. Their professionals specialise in guaranteeing the optimum efficiency, safety, and reliability of your server infrastructure.

Server Help Specialists provide a spread of providers, together with:



Server Setup and Configuration:

Configure servers in response to your particular necessities, guaranteeing optimum efficiency and safety.



Software program Set up and Updates:

Expertly set up and replace software program packages to maintain your server setting updated and safe.



Server Administration:

Deal with day-to-day server administration duties, monitoring, and troubleshooting to take care of a secure and environment friendly server setting.



Internet Internet hosting Management Panel Administration:

Handle and optimize webhosting management panels, guaranteeing seamless web site and software internet hosting.

To profit from their experience, go to Server Help Specialists and discover their complete server administration providers.



Conclusion:

In conclusion, Kernel-based Digital Machine (KVM) offers a robust and cost-effective virtualization answer for Ubuntu customers. By following the step-by-step set up information, you possibly can harness the advantages of KVM, from {hardware} virtualization to scalability. Maintain important issues in thoughts, and for complete server help, think about the experience of Server Help Specialists to make sure the optimum efficiency and administration of your virtualized infrastructure. Virtualization with KVM opens the door to a versatile and environment friendly IT setting, laying the muse for a variety of purposes and providers.

The Article was Inspired from tech community site.
Contact us if this is inspired from your article and we will give you credit for it for serving the community.

This Banner is For Sale !!
Get your ad here for a week in 20$ only and get upto 10k Tech related traffic daily !!!

Leave a Reply

Your email address will not be published. Required fields are marked *

Want to Contribute to us or want to have 15k+ Audience read your Article ? Or Just want to make a strong Backlink?